From early morning until the scorching midday sun, the soldiers busily transported sacks of soil to critical locations. Despite the hardship and their shirts soaked with sweat, everyone exerted themselves to the best of their ability, determined not to let the floodwaters sweep away the people's hard work.
According to Commander Le Van Tung of the Vinh Chau Commune Military Command, the unit has established a rapid response team to proactively handle natural disasters and incidents. Upon receiving instructions from the Commune Party Committee and People's Committee, the unit immediately mobilizes forces and equipment to the area for rescue operations. No matter how difficult the circumstances, the commune's armed forces are always ready to work day and night to protect the lives and property of the people.

Militia members of Vinh Thanh commune help people harvest rice.
Mr. Do Phuoc Loc's family (residing in Vinh An hamlet, Vinh Chau commune) owns 5 hectares of jackfruit trees that are currently ready for harvest. During the days of rising floodwaters, he was worried about the risk of his entire orchard being submerged. But in just one morning, with the timely assistance of the militia, the vulnerable section of the dike was reinforced, preventing the water from overflowing. Mr. Loc emotionally shared: “Thanks to the timely assistance of the militia soldiers, my family was able to protect our orchard and crops. I am truly grateful to them for their tireless efforts in helping the people during this difficult time!”
The 14 hectares of rice fields belonging to Mr. Le Tan Danh and Mr. Le Thanh Cong (residents of Vinh Thanh commune) are also at risk of total loss due to deep flooding. Militia forces, police, and neighbors quickly arrived and worked together to harvest the rice to "escape the flood." On the vast, waterlogged fields, nimble hands harvested, gathered, tied, and transported the rice. Sweat mixed with water, and the hurried meal in the fields was still filled with the warm bond between the military and the people.
Mr. Danh said emotionally, “Our whole family depends on this rice field. Thanks to the timely help of the militia and neighbors, we have been able to harvest a portion of the land. We are truly grateful for the dedicated assistance of the local armed forces.”
The image of officers and soldiers of the provincial armed forces, undeterred by difficulties, standing side-by-side with the people to reinforce dikes, harvest crops, and protect peaceful lives, is a testament to the strong bond between the military and the people, and at the same time demonstrates the qualities, courage, and spirit of the provincial armed forces in the new era.
